摘要
针对H.264视频压缩码流在信道传输过程中易发生丢包和误码错误,以及视频图像解码重建后人脸区域模糊等问题,提出了一种基于自适应方向插值及相似性约束人脸区域的错误隐藏算法,对错误块进行两次错误隐藏。首先利用自适应方向插值空域错误隐藏算法对错误块中每个像素点根据其纹理方向进行自适应方向插值运算并恢复,实现第一次错误隐藏;然后提取错误块视频图像的前景目标,采用肤色分割的方法定位出可能的人脸区域,再基于相似性约束方法确定用于覆盖错误块人脸区域的目标人脸区域,通过仿射变换后,将目标人脸区域的梯度信息覆盖错误块的人脸区域,实现第二次错误隐藏。改进的方法能够更加精确地确定插值方向且更好地恢复人脸区域,重建后的视频平滑性有一定的改善。采用JM 8.6平台仿真结果表明,与现有基于人脸五官特征的空域差错掩盖算法相比,视频图像隐藏效果在主观视觉上有一定改善,计算出的峰值信噪比(PSNR)提高了1.21 d B。
H. 264 compressed video stream occurred easily to data loss and bit errors in the transmission process, at the same time, face region in decoding reconstruction was fuzzy. Aiming at these questions, this paper proposed an error concealment algorithm based on adaptive directional interpolation and facial region of similarity constrains so as to carry on error concealment two times to error block. First, it used spatial error concealment algorithm based on adaptive directional interpolation to recover the error block by an interpolation to achieve the first error concealment. Then, it extracted the foreground object of error block to gain the target face region, using the facial partition method to locate the possible face region and calculating the similarity between adjacent frames and blocks. Last, after the affine transformation, it covered the face region of error block used gradient information of the target face region to achieve the second error concealment. The proposed method improve the accuracy of directional interpolation and the smoothness of restored video. JM 8.6 simulation experiments show that the proposed method outperforms spatial error concealment algorithm based on the facial features, with 1.21 dB gain in PSNR.
出处
《计算机应用研究》
CSCD
北大核心
2015年第8期2500-2504,2509,共6页
Application Research of Computers
基金
国家自然科学基金资助项目(11062002
61363076)
江西省教育厅重点科技资助项目(GJJ13435)
江西省自然科学基金资助项目(20142BAB207020)
江西省研究生创新专项资金资助项目(YC2013-S197)
关键词
H.264
错误隐藏
自适应
方向插值
相似性约束
人脸区域
H. 264
error concealment
adaptive
directional interpolation
similarity constrains
face region